To format an offer letter, start with your company’s letterhead, followed by the date and the candidate’s details. Use clear headings for each section, such as 'Job Title', 'Salary', and 'Benefits'. Your goal is to present a clean, organized document that allows the candidate to easily understand the terms of their employment in your offer letter for job.

The format of an offer letter usually includes a business heading, a clear subject line, and an introduction that thanks the candidate. Following this, you should list out the job title, starting date, compensation, and specific terms. This structured format not only helps in clarity but also sets a professional tone in your offer letter for job.

To receive an offer letter for a job, you need to successfully pass all stages of the interview process. After the interviews, the employer will typically make a verbal offer before providing a draft offer letter for job. If you accept the verbal agreement, you should then expect to receive a written offer outlining the job details and terms.

HR may take several days to draft an offer letter, depending on the company's procedures and the complexity of the role. The process includes verifying details, getting approvals, and ensuring all terms are correct. If you have been waiting, it's perfectly fine to follow up with HR about the status of your draft offer letter for job.

A draft offer letter is a document that outlines the key terms of employment before finalization. It typically includes details such as job responsibilities, compensation, and benefits. This type of letter is essential as it provides clarity and allows both parties to negotiate terms before signing a final version.

If you have verbally accepted a job offer, simply reaching out to HR or your hiring manager is the best way to ask for a written offer letter. Politely express your excitement about the position and request a draft offer letter for job to review the details. This shows professionalism and ensures you have everything in writing.
